The auto-enrollment relies on the presence of an MDM service and the Azure Active Directory registration for the PC. Starting in Windows 10, version 1607, once the enterprise has registered its AD with Azure AD, a Windows PC that is domain joined is automatically AAD registered.

A task is created and scheduled to run every 5 minutes for the duration of 1 day. The task is called " Schedule created by enrollment client for automatically enrolling in MDM from AAD."
> [!NOTE]
> In Windows 10, version 1903, the MDM.admx file was updated to include an option to select which credential is used to enroll the device. **Device Credential** is a new option that will only have an effect on clients that have the Windows 10, version 1903 feature update installed.
The default behavior for older releases is to revert to **User Credential**.
